您好,欢迎访问三七文档
1第四章习题4.1离散化方法中的零阶保持器的计算公式是sDsHZzD试解释此处乘上零阶保持器sH的物理意义。答:由于计算机只能处理离散信号,因此输入信号必须经A/D转化器对te进行采样得到te*,然后经过保持器H(s)将此离散信号变成近似e(t)的信号the,即the才等效于e(t),才能加到D(s)上。4.2按一定的性能指标要求对某控制系统综合校正后求得其应加的串联校正装置为asss1D试按模拟调节器离散化的方法实现次调节规律的数字控制其算式。解:用双线性法,得1111.2DzzTssDz=11.211.212zzTazzT=2a21.11.2aTTzzTzzT=212122482221zaTzTazzT4.3某连续控制系统的校正装置的传递函数为sTsTsD2111试用一阶差分法和阶跃响应不变法求该装置的递推输出序列(设输入为e(t),输出为u(t))。解:(1)一阶差分法,得sTsTsEsUD2111s2sTsEsTsU1211化为微分方程,得teTttuTt12eu因为Tkukutu1,Tkekete1代入上式,得TkekeTkeTkukuTtu1112(2)阶跃响应不法,得sDHZzDs=sTsTseZTs2111.1=sTsTZZ211111=122111211..11z1zeTTTzTT=1T21T2121221zeTzeTTTTTT因为zzUzDE所以111222121keeTTkeTTkuekuTTTT4.4已知某连续控制器的传递函数为11212122keTTTkeTTTTkuTTTku32n222Dsssnn试用双线性变换法求出响应的数字控制器的脉冲传递函数D(Z),其中T=1s。解:由双线性法,得11.2sDzzTsDz=22211.2211.2nnnzzTzzT,T=1s=22222244824412nnnnnnzzZzz=2221221244824421zzzznnnnnn4.5如图所示连续控制系统,D(s)是模拟调节器,sG0是被控对象,现由计算机来控制,采用周期T=0.5,K=10,试用匹配z变换设计数字控制器。解:由sss25.01125.0110D=485ss由此看到D(s)的分子分母同阶,得TTzezezKz48D由D(z)与D(s)阶跃响应采样终值相等,得1.11.4854810zzezezKzLimssssLimTTzzs所以TTzeeK841110,T=0.5sG0ss25.01125.01K1ss5.2D(s)-R(s)Y(s)48.8所以TTezezz488.8D=248.8ezez=135.00183.08.8zz4.6接上题,要求系统在斜坡函数r(0.1)=0.1t输入时稳态误差不大于0.1,阶跃响应最大超调量不大于20%,试选择采样周期T和控制器增益K。解:由题意,得sGsDsE11由终值定理,得1.01.01120ssGsDssEs所以4.0K把K=0.4代入,T=0.5编制下面的程序num=[0.125*0.40.4];den=[0.251];T=0.5[numz,denz]=c2dm(num,den,T);printsys(numz,denz,'Z')num=[2.5];den=[110];T=0.5[numz1,denz1]=c2dm(num,den,T,'zoh');printsys(numz1,denz1,'Z')numz2=conv([numz],[numz1]);denz2=conv([denz],[denz1]);printsys(numz2,denz2,'Z');[numzc,denzc]=cloop(numz2,denz2);printsys(numzc,denzc,'Z');dstep(numzc,denzc);%rlocus(numzc,denzc);%[k,p]=rlocfind(num,den);%求极点%ystatic=1;%fori=1:length(y)%end%maxy=max(y);%maxy%chaotiao=(maxy-ystatic)/ystatic;%chaotiao5得135.014587.02.0zzzD6065.0606.1225.0266.02zzzzG04919.09079.06886.1032894.008395.005326.0232zzzzzz求的其超调量为44%。根据以上程序当T=0.1时,超调量为25%。T=0.05时,超调量为23%T=0.01时,超调量为21%
本文标题:第4章作业
链接地址:https://www.777doc.com/doc-2156443 .html